Acceleration by Graham McNamee 210 pages

This book is the best mystery book I have ever read (I think)
It talks about Duncan working in Toronto's subway lost and found in the summer. The horrible job is nightmare, but the good side is that if you see an item that you want,after the term found date, you can take the item. When Duncan finds a journal of stuff, there is mice drowning times/experiment, building burning and now women stalking. Duncan must find the "Roach" before it's too late...
I thought this book was pretty suspensful, but I thought the ending was a bit rushed. Great book. Read it!!

rating: ***/5
